[00:08] Host Krystina Arielle introduces Giancarlo Esposito, expressing immense excitement and calling the interview one of the highlights of her life. She notes that he has spent his career playing conniving, malevolent, and heinous characters on screen, but is one of the most charming, kind, and warm human beings off screen. She jokingly warns the audience not to scuff his Air Jordans or they will end up on the wrong side of the Darksaber. [01:17] Esposito walks out to loud cheers, telling the crowd, “I love all of you.” Arielle notes that her mother is probably screaming from home watching them on stage together. Channeling the Inner Child [01:41] Arielle asks what it has been like to be a part of the Star Wars universe for the past few years. [01:47] Esposito describes the experience as a dream come true. He explains that he has been channeling his inner child and calls it a wonderful thing to be living in an age of wonder, enchantment, joy, and anticipation. Playing the Bad Guy [02:10] Arielle asks why one of the nicest people in real life always plays the best villains in television and movies. [02:19] Esposito laughs and jokes that perhaps in a past life he was blessed with being a demon, so he is now exorcising all of his demons to be the good person he truly is. He shifts to a more serious answer, explaining his philosophy on acting. He states that he actively thinks about his audience and how they will see him. Whether he is playing someone good, bad, or evil, he commits to the role completely, always looking for ways to uplift people through his art because he is inspired by the fans. Collaborating with the Creators [03:02] Arielle praises the gravitas he brings to the screen and asks him to share some of his favorite moments from filming the new season of The Mandalorian. [03:26] Esposito teases the crowd by saying he cannot talk about some of his favorite moments yet, but promises that the upcoming season will blow their minds. He then shares that his favorite backstage moments involve the creative team of Jon Favreau and Dave Filoni. He explains how honored he feels that they treat him as a true collaborator who has something valuable to offer. He thanks them for inspiring him, noting that when you love what you do, you never work a day in your life. [05:35] Esposito calls it the best show he has ever been to. He explains that the energy from the fans uplifts him and helps him stay present in the moment. He tells the audience that seeing them so excited about the franchise shows him that they are excited about life itself. He adds that as he matures, he understands that life is not about the “I and the me,” but rather the “we and the us.” [06:54] Arielle asks if there is any final message he would like to leave with the fans. [07:02] Esposito explains that he comes to conventions specifically to spread a message of joy, love, and hope. He wants to serve as an example to the fans that they can achieve their goals too. He tells the crowd that the only walls built up against them are the ones they build in their own hearts and minds. He concludes with an inspiring piece of advice: “What you do today determines your tomorrow. If you spend 10 minutes visualizing what your dream is, you will achieve it. Dream big, dream large, and dream long.”
